Michael Jinsoo Lim

Violinist Michael Jinsoo Lim has been praised by Gramophone for playing with “delicious abandon,” and lauded by the Los Angeles Times as a “conspicuously accomplished champion of contemporary music.” Concertmaster and solo violinist for the internationally acclaimed Pacific Northwest Ballet, Lim is featured as soloist with the company in concertos by Stravinsky, Prokofiev, Bach, and […]

Michael Nicolella

Michael Nicolella is recognized as one of America’s most innovative classical guitarists, described by Classical Guitar Magazine as “one of contemporary guitar’s most gifted stars.” He has received wide critical acclaim for his performances, recordings, and compositions as a concert artist, performing throughout North America, Europe, and Japan. Jesse Myers

Jesse Myers is an adventurous explorer of music that expands the possibilities of the piano. Always striving to push his performances into new realms, Myers frequently performs music for prepared piano, new music for piano and electronics, as well as traditional classical literature in nontraditional settings. Neil Welch

Saxophonist Neil Welch is a Seattle-based acoustic and electronic artist. His sonic formations are firmly linked to the natural world, drawing artistic guidance from the abundant wildernesses of the Pacific Northwest.
